SHOP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2020 in Review

699 of the 4,547 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Shopify (SHOP) for Q1 2020, worth a combined $29.6B — up 5.1% from $28.2B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 151 funds opened new SHOP positions and 55 closed out — a net gain of 96 holders — while 234 added to existing stakes and 240 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Capital World Investors, adding an estimated $898M. The largest seller was WCM Investment Management, cutting an estimated $662M.
